Black Ops 6 is coming to Xbox Game Pass on its release day


Microsoft has said it will take some time before it closes on its acquisition of Activision Blizzard bring publisher titles to Game Pass. We’ve only seen one such addition so far Diablo IV, but the company announced something else, a bit more noteworthy. Call of Duty: Black Ops 6 will be May be available on Game Pass on release later this year.

Microsoft is preparing the debut of a new Call of Duty title on the subscription service, which has led to a significant increase in the number of subscribers. Game Pass members. It’s a bit of a gamble, as the latest Call of Duty release has been the best-selling game, as has been the case for nearly every year in recent memory. Microsoft’s direct sales are likely to decline Black operation 6 On Xbox and PC, though, it will still generate revenue from Game Pass PlayStation version (and maybe Nintendo Switch release), as well as through microtransactions.

Meanwhile, Microsoft released a trailer for the live stream Black operation 6. It features depictions of Bill Clinton, Margaret Thatcher, George HW Bush and Saddam Hussein, and lends credence to rumors that the next Call of Duty game will be set during the Gulf War. We will learn more about it Call of Duty: Black Ops 6 During a showcase that took place right after the wider Xbox event on June 9.
